Here's my write-up below about my friend Gordon (incidentally this was his first time to see the Great Wall at all) and me making the trip from Beijing.
We heard rumors of a place where one could ride onto the Wall itself. we got an early start out of Beijing and made it to Hebei Province by 10am.
Then we found the road that takes us to the "secret path."
The "secret path" was a bit muddy in places.
But the scenery was pleasant.
We made it!
Turns out it wasn't so "secret" afterall...
But a trip to the old Wall (unrestored) is always a pleasant one.
After a rough morning of motorcycles and hiking, we made for the tiny nearby village and had lunch.
Me pondering the "menu," literally written on the back of a cigarette carton. (Lunch was delicious...)

Prince, thanks for the comment... Intriguing that you pulled the metadata from the pics and posted them to a map! I'll review it later when I'm in front of a computer.
As for taking the route on street tires, it actually wasn't too bad... I bet anyone could get their bike through without too much trouble. Street tires really don't do well when you're faced with a long, steep incline or continuously muddy conditions... But this particular track of road had neither. Lots of avoidable ruts and a few muddy bits, but all in all a very satisfying bit with wonderful scenery along the way...
